Effective next quarter, Brantlee Systems will raise subscription rates for customers still on the Corvette-era legacy tier by 12%. Roughly 340 accounts are affected, mostly mid-size firms onboarded before the Halverton migration. Account managers should use the approved talking points and offer the standard migration credit where retention risk is high. Escalations go to your regional lead, not to support. Communications to customers begin on the first of the month. Before briefing your teams, note the following.

board note of tagug-hahag: Praionax Logistics is in early talks to buy Julaxek Group for about $36.3 million. The Julmir launch date is March 1, and nothing goes to the press before then.

**Q: The Gatewick turnstile counter stopped syncing — what do I do?**

A: The counter unit at Harrow Field Stadium caches tallies locally, so no counts are lost. As a contractor, you can trigger a manual resync from the kiosk's maintenance screen. The kiosk will prompt for authorization before resyncing; enter the recovery passphrase provided below:

unlock words, fawig-bagef: olidor-holir-istox-holath-tamys-quenion-giliel

**FAQ: Is sorting stable in Ledgerform's report builder?**

Yes. Since version 3.2, Ledgerform uses a stable merge sort, so rows with equal keys keep their source order. Earlier builds used an unstable quicksort; regenerate any cached reports from before that release. Regression tests live in the `sort-stability` suite. To decrypt the archived baseline fixtures, use the recovery passphrase recorded below.

unlock words, kafog-tajof: ulador-ulaael-kasvan